Many phenomena show that in a favorable circumstance an agent still has an updating possibility, and in an unfavor- able circumstance an agent also has a possibility of holding its own state and reselecting its neighbors. To describe this kind of phenomena an Ising model on evolution networks was presented and used for consensus formation and separation of opinion groups in human population. In this model the state-holding probability p and selection-rewiring probability q were introduced. The influence of this mixed dynamics of spin flips and network rewiring on the ordering behavior of the model was investigated, p hinders ordering of opinion networks and q accelerates the dynamical process of networks. Influence of q on the ordering and separating stems from its effect on average path length of networks. 展开更多

The authors investigate the opinion dynamics in a setting where some special agents induce public opinions towards their desired direction,with Particular Goal(PG agents for short)to manipulate beliefs.Based on the bounded confidence model,the authors find PG agents can significantly improve the level of consensus.The authors also study how opinion pattern is influenced by varying the model in terms of changing the network structure,different parameters,and PG agents choosing strategy.The authors conduct the comparison of model results with empirical data from online social networks.The authors hope the study may shade a light on public opinion control and regulation. 展开更多

The society structure plays an important role in shaping the attitudes,beliefs and public opinion.For studying the role of the society structure in opinion dynamics,we analyze the Sznajd model on small-world network formed by adding shortcuts in a lattice consisting of N nodes arranged in a ring and on two-dimensional(2-D)regular lattice.Through computer simulation,we find that there exists a pseudo-phase transition from the coexistence state forφ<φ_(c) to the consensus state forφ>φ_(c),whereφ_(c) is some threshold for the shortcut densityφ,which is dependent of the complex network topology and the dimensionality of complex networks.Our observations indicate the dependence of the opinion dynamics on the complex system topology. 展开更多
